What is an Automation Direct PLC programmer?

An Automation Direct PLC Programmer is a professional who specializes in programming, configuring, and troubleshooting Programmable Logic Controllers (PLCs) manufactured by AutomationDirect. These PLCs are used to automate machinery and industrial processes in a variety of industries, such as manufacturing, energy, and material handling. The programmer uses software tools like DirectSOFT or Do-more Designer to create custom logic programs that control equipment based on specific operational requirements. Their work ensures systems run efficiently, safely, and reliably.

What are some common challenges faced by Automation Direct PLC programmers when integrating new equipment into existing systems?

Automation Direct PLC Programmers often encounter challenges when integrating new equipment, such as ensuring compatibility between different hardware and software versions, adapting to varying communication protocols, and minimizing system downtime during installation. Troubleshooting unexpected issues and thoroughly testing new code within live production environments require both technical expertise and careful planning. Close collaboration with engineering, maintenance, and operations teams is essential to ensure seamless integration and ongoing system reliability.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Automation Direct PLC programm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Automation Direct PLC Programmer, you need a solid understanding of electrical engineering, control systems, and proficiency in programming PLCs, often supported by a relevant technical degree or certification. Familiarity with Automation Direct software platforms, ladder logic programming, and industrial communication protocols is essential.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you collaborate with cross-functional teams and troubleshoot system issues. These skills ensure reliable automation solutions, minimize downtime, and optimize manufacturing processes in industrial environments.

What is the difference between Automation Direct Plc Programmer vs PLC Technician?

AspectAutomation Direct Plc ProgrammerPLC Technician
CredentialsTypically requires programming certifications and knowledge of PLC softwareUsually holds technical diplomas or certifications in PLC maintenance
Work EnvironmentPrimarily involved in programming, testing, and software developmentFocuses on installation, troubleshooting, and maintenance of PLC systems
Industry UsageUsed in automation, manufacturing, and control system designCommon in industrial maintenance and repair roles

Automation Direct Plc Programmers focus on developing and implementing PLC software, while PLC Technicians handle installation, troubleshooting, and maintenance of PLC hardware. Both roles are essential in automation industries but differ in their primary responsibilities and skill sets.
